首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

编写一个查询以获取要在每条记录上显示的相似ids的总和

要编写一个查询以获取要在每条记录上显示的相似ids的总和,可以使用以下SQL语句:

代码语言:txt
复制
SELECT SUM(similar_ids) AS total_similar_ids
FROM your_table;

这个查询会从名为your_table的表中获取所有记录的相似ids并计算它们的总和。你可以将表名替换为你实际使用的表名。

在云计算中,这个查询涉及到数据库操作。数据库是用于存储和管理结构化数据的一种技术。它提供了一种结构化的方式来组织和访问数据,以便有效地进行数据检索和数据操作。

以下是与该查询相关的一些名词和概念:

  1. 查询(Query):在数据库中,查询是用来从数据表中检索数据的请求。查询可以使用不同的条件和操作符来过滤数据,并可以对结果进行排序、分组和计算。
  2. SQL(Structured Query Language):结构化查询语言,是用于在关系型数据库中进行数据操作的标准语言。上述查询使用了SQL语言来编写。
  3. 结构化数据(Structured Data):结构化数据是按照预定义的模式和格式组织的数据,例如数据库中的表格。
  4. 相似ids(Similar IDs):相似ids是指具有相似特征或属性的标识符。在这个查询中,我们假设每条记录都有一个相似ids的字段。
  5. 总和(Sum):总和是指将一组数值相加得到的结果。

下面是一些可能适用的腾讯云产品:

  1. 云数据库 MySQL:提供稳定可靠的关系型数据库服务,适用于存储和管理结构化数据。
  2. 云数据库 PostgreSQL:是一个开源的对象关系型数据库系统,提供了高度可靠和可扩展的数据存储。
  3. 云数据库 Redis:是一种基于内存的高性能键值存储系统,适用于对数据的快速读写操作。

以上产品可以通过腾讯云的官方网站(https://cloud.tencent.com/)进行进一步了解和选择。请注意,这些产品只是提供了参考,你可以根据实际需求选择合适的产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• odoo ORM API学习总结兼orm学习教程

    它注册为ir.property,也就是说它的值存储在ir_property表中,通过查询该表来获取该字段的值。...bool_or : 如果至少有一个值为真,则为真,否则为假 max : 所有值的最大值 min : 所有值的最小值 avg :所有值的平均值(算术平均值) sum : 所有值的总和 group_expand...以下示例仅为第一条语句查询数据库: record.name # 第一次访问从数据库获取值 record.name # 第二次访问从缓存获取值 为了避免一次读取一条记录上的一个字段...(4, id, 0) 添加一条id为指定id的已存在记录到记录集 (5, 0, 0) 从结果集移除所有记录, 等价于显示的对每条记录使用命令3。 不能在 create()中使用。...返回 字典列表(每条记录一个字典)。

    13.5K10

    【排序学习】基于Pairwise和Listwise的排序学习

    其中,一条查询含有唯一的查询id,对应于多个具有相关性的文档,构成了一次查询请求结果文档列表。每个文档由一个一维数组的特征向量表示,并对应一个人工标注与查询的相关性分数。...每条输入样本为label,的结构,以docA为例,输入input_dim的文档特征,依次变换成10维,1维特征,最终输入到LambdaCost层中。...数据集,编写一个生成器函数。...训练过程中输出自定义评估指标 这里,我们以 RankNet 为例,介绍如何在训练过程中输出自定义评估指标。这个方法同样可以用来在训练过程中获取网络某一层输出矩阵的值。...调用event.gm.getLayerOutputs,传入网络中指定层的名字,便可获取该层在一个mini-batch前向计算结束后的值。

    16.7K103

    MVCC原理探究及MySQL源码实现分析

    ,我们也抛开数据库中的ACID,我们思考一个问题:众所周知,InnoDB的数据都是存储在B-tree里面的,修改后的数据到底要不要存储在实际的B-tree叶子节点,session2是怎么做到查询出来的结果还是...session2查询返回的未修改数据就是从这个undo中返回的。MySQL就是根据记录上的回滚段指针及事务ID判断记录是否可见,如果不可见继续按照DB_ROLL_PT继续回溯查找。...= 3" #endif } } DB_ROW_ID:如果表中没有显示定义主键或者没有唯一索引则MySQL会自动创建一个6字节的row id存在记录中 DB_TRX_ID:事务ID DB_ROLL_PTR...holding the search system latch. */ trx_id_t trx_id = row_get_rec_trx_id(rec, index, offsets); //获取记录上的...TRX_ID这里需要解释下,我们一个查询可能满足的记录数有多个。

    2.2K90

    MySQL 各种SQL语句加锁分析

    例如一个union查询,生成了一张临时表,导致临时表的行记录和原始表的行记录丢失了联系,只能等待查询执行结束才能释放。 SQL分析 SELECT ......在 SERIALIZABLE 隔离级别下,如果索引是非唯一索引,那么将在相应的记录上加上一个共享的next key锁。如果是唯一索引,只需要在相应记录上加index record lock。...如果是唯一索引,只需要在相应记录上加行锁record lock。 当UPDATE 操作修改主键记录的时候,将在相应的二级索引上加上隐式的锁。...语句在所有索引扫描范围的索引记录上加上排他的next key锁。如果是唯一索引,只需要在相应记录上加行锁record lock。...语句在插入T表的每条记录上加上 index record lock 。

    2K31

    MySQL InnoDB MVCC机制

    InnoDB默认以B+Tree结构组织索引记录, 主键是聚集索引, 叶子节点存储真正的索引记录, 而索引记录会多出两列与MVCC有关的隐藏列, 当使用 SQL 删除行时,不会立即从数据库中物理删除它....: 当前活跃的m_ids中最小的事务ID max_trx_id: 生成ReadView时,最大的事务ID,并不是m_ids中最大的ID creator_trx_id: 该ReadView在哪个事务创建的...在MySQL中, 实际上每条记录在更新的时候都会同时记录一条回滚操作到undolog(undolog默认在mysql的data文件夹中)中....记录上的最新值, 通过回滚操作, 都可以得到前一个状态的值....RR与RC的区别就在于, RC每次查询都生成一个最新的ReadView, 而RR只生成一个 以下是一些较特殊的情况 [表格] RR隔离级别下的一致性读,不是以begin开始的时间点作为快照建立时间点,而是以第一条

    94500

    手把手教你使用CLIP和VectorDB构建一个以图搜图的工具

    导 读 本文将手把手教你使用CLIP和VectorDB构建一个以图搜图的工具。 背景介绍 图像到图像搜索(以图搜图)是什么意思?...在查询时(图 2),样本图像通过相同的 CLIP 编码器来获取其嵌入。执行向量相似性搜索以有效地找到前 k 个最接近的数据库图像向量。...与给定查询具有最高相似度得分的图像将作为视觉上最相似的搜索结果返回。...在此代码之上,我们创建了一个函数来根据给定的查询检索 100 个 url。...在这种情况下,您可能会构建一个系统而不是一个工具。然而,建立一个可扩展的系统并不是一件容易的事。此外,还涉及许多成本(例如,存储成本、维护、编写实际代码)。

    63910

    MyBatis常用特性运用

    ,例如,人的性别分为男,女,我们数据库中可能存的是0,1;但是页面显示的话需要显示男,女,所以,我们在使用MyBatis时查询结果时就要通过转换器进行转换。...分析MyBatis 源码我们可以得知,各个转换器都是继承BaseTypeHandler 基类的。为了实现代码的通用性,首先我们实现了一个枚举基类,然后定义一个通用的转换器。...* @return */ String getValue(); } 在枚举记录中我们定义了两个通用的获取key和value的方法,接着我们定义 一个枚举类SexEnum来实现枚举基类...:" + key + ",请核对" + type.getSimpleName()); } } 代码编写好之后,我们需要在所使用的Mapper映射文件中进行必要的配置。...在这里插入图片描述详细的运用可以参考MyBatis官方文档 下面以一个例子作为一个示范。自此处我们有一张Student表,测试数据如下: ?

    41330

    面试官:你知道大事务会带来什么问题以及如何解决么?

    以查询执行时间超过10秒的事务为例: select * from information_schema.innodb_trx where TIME_TO_SEC(timediff(now(),trx_started...回滚记录占用大量存储空间,事务回滚时间长 在MySQL中,实际上每条记录在更新的时候都会同时记录一条回滚操作。记录上的最新值,通过回滚操作,都可以得到前一个状态的值。...假设你负责实现一个电影票在线交易业务,顾客A要在影院B购买电影票。...当然,为了保证交易的原子性,我们要把这三个操作放在一个事务中。那么,你会怎样安排这三个语句在事务中的 顺序呢? 试想如果同时有另外一个顾客C要在影院B买票,那么这两个事务冲突的部分就是语句2了。...,可以将一个账号信息放在多条记录上,比如10个记录,影院的账户总额等于这10个记录的值的总和。

    4.5K20

    一次大量删除导致 MySQL 慢查的分析

    可以通过 information_schema.innodb_trx 表去确认对应的事务信息。经过查询,的确发现一个事务执行了4个小时左右,没有提交,且不是备份用户。...DATA_ROW_ID: 如果表没有显示定义主键,则采用 MySQL 自己生成的 ROW_ID,为 48-bit,否则表示的是用户自定义的主键值; DATA_TRX_ID:表示这条记录的事务 ID。...那一刻活跃的事务列表的最小的事务 ID; trx_ids:表示的创建 read view 那一刻所有的活跃事务列表。...当事务需要查询记录的历史版本时,可以通过 UNDO 日志构建特定版本的数据。 ? ? 每条行记录上面都有一个指针 DATA_ROLL_PTR,指向最近的 UNDO 记录。...同时每条 UNDO 记录包含一个指向前一个 UNDO 记录的指针,这样就构成了一条记录的所有 UNDO 历史的链表。当 UNDO 的记录还存在,那么对应的记录的历史版本就能被构建出来。

    1.3K30

    详述一次大量删除导致MySQL慢查的分析

    可以通过 information_schema.innodb_trx 表去确认对应的事务信息。经过查询,的确发现一个事务执行了4个小时左右,没有提交,且不是备份用户。...DATA_ROW_ID: 如果表没有显示定义主键,则采用 MySQL 自己生成的 ROW_ID,为 48-bit,否则表示的是用户自定义的主键值; DATA_TRX_ID:表示这条记录的事务 ID。...那一刻活跃的事务列表的最小的事务 ID; trx_ids:表示的创建 read view 那一刻所有的活跃事务列表。...当事务需要查询记录的历史版本时,可以通过 UNDO 日志构建特定版本的数据。 ? ? 每条行记录上面都有一个指针 DATA_ROLL_PTR,指向最近的 UNDO 记录。...同时每条 UNDO 记录包含一个指向前一个 UNDO 记录的指针,这样就构成了一条记录的所有 UNDO 历史的链表。当 UNDO 的记录还存在,那么对应的记录的历史版本就能被构建出来。

    72360

    利用 Microsoft StreamInsight 控制较大数据流

    该时间戳可能来自数据源本身(假设事件表示历史数据,且带有用于存储时间的显示列),或者可以设置为事件到达的时间。 实际上,时间是 StreamInsight 查询语言中的第一个类。...以下是一个查询,其将输入事件按地区分组,然后使用跳跃窗口来输出最后一分钟各个 Region 的负载 Value 的总和:           var payloadByRegion =  from i...因为查询运算符是在 IQueryable 接口中定义的,因此可以撰写查询。 以下代码使用上一个查询,其按地区查找总和,并计算总和最高的地区。...快照窗口允许事件流按总和分类,因此可以使用 Take 方法获取总和最高的地区:           var highestRegion =   // Uses groupBy query   (from...这将创建一个看上去与输入适配器创建的事件流极为相似的事件流。

    2.1K60

    一次大量删除导致 MySQL 慢查的分析

    可以通过 information_schema.innodb_trx 表去确认对应的事务信息。经过查询,的确发现一个事务执行了4个小时左右,没有提交,且不是备份用户。...DATA_ROW_ID: 如果表没有显示定义主键,则采用 MySQL 自己生成的 ROW_ID,为 48-bit,否则表示的是用户自定义的主键值; DATA_TRX_ID:表示这条记录的事务 ID。...那一刻活跃的事务列表的最小的事务 ID; trx_ids:表示的创建 read view 那一刻所有的活跃事务列表。...当事务需要查询记录的历史版本时,可以通过 UNDO 日志构建特定版本的数据。 ? ? 每条行记录上面都有一个指针 DATA_ROLL_PTR,指向最近的 UNDO 记录。...同时每条 UNDO 记录包含一个指向前一个 UNDO 记录的指针,这样就构成了一条记录的所有 UNDO 历史的链表。当 UNDO 的记录还存在,那么对应的记录的历史版本就能被构建出来。

    68020

    大厂最爱问的MVCC,到底是个啥?

    特性,而是关注一个问题:在数据被修改后,数据库是如何确保查询结果仍然保持为之前的值?...InnoDB 中的 MVCC 主要依赖于以下三个隐藏列,这些列在每行记录中维护,以实现多版本并发控制:DB_TRX_ID每条记录都包含一个 DB_TRX_ID,即事务ID,记录了最后一次对该行进行插入或更新的事务...当插入一条数据时, 在记录上对应的回滚段指针为NULL, 如图1-2所示在更新记录时,原始记录会被保存到 Undo 表空间中,查询时未提交的修改数据可以通过读取 Undo 表空间中的旧版本来实现。...函数trx_sys_get_active_trx_ids 函数用于获取当前系统中所有活跃事务的 ID。...获取活跃事务 ID (trx_sys_get_active_trx_ids):遍历系统中所有未提交的事务,获取它们的 ID,并将这些 ID 存储在 Read View 中。

    2.1K40

    使用高级SQL向量查询增强您的 RAG 应用程序

    它不仅可以处理简单的相似性搜索,还擅长基于时间的查询和复杂的关联查询。...HackerNews API:此 API 将从 HackerNews 获取实时数据以进行处理和分析。 准备 设置环境 在开始编写代码之前,我们必须确保安装了所有必需的库和依赖项。...获取和处理故事 接下来,我们从 Hacker News 获取最新和最热门的故事,并处理它们以提取相关数据。...处理故事以进行嵌入 最后,我们将处理每个故事以生成标题和评论的嵌入,并创建一个最终的 Pandas DataFrame。...高效处理复杂查询 高效处理复杂查询 和相似性搜索,例如 全文搜索 和 过滤向量搜索。 我们将使用 clickhouse-connect 连接到 MyScaleDB,并创建一个表来存储抓取的故事。

    14210

    详述一次大量删除导致MySQL慢查的过程

    可以通过 information_schema.innodb_trx 表去确认对应的事务信息。经过查询,的确发现一个事务执行了4个小时左右,没有提交,且不是备份用户。...DATA_ROW_ID: 如果表没有显示定义主键,则采用 MySQL 自己生成的 ROW_ID,为 48-bit,否则表示的是用户自定义的主键值; DATA_TRX_ID:表示这条记录的事务 ID。...那一刻活跃的事务列表的最小的事务 ID; trx_ids:表示的创建 read view 那一刻所有的活跃事务列表。...当事务需要查询记录的历史版本时,可以通过 UNDO 日志构建特定版本的数据。 ? ? 每条行记录上面都有一个指针 DATA_ROLL_PTR,指向最近的 UNDO 记录。...同时每条 UNDO 记录包含一个指向前一个 UNDO 记录的指针,这样就构成了一条记录的所有 UNDO 历史的链表。当 UNDO 的记录还存在,那么对应的记录的历史版本就能被构建出来。

    81620

    刚入职没多久,连夜手写了一个代码生成器,项目开发速度瞬间屌炸了!

    最近刚入职一个新团队,还没来得及熟悉业务,甲方爸爸就要求项目要在2个月内完成开发并上线! 本想着往后推迟1个月在交付,但是甲方爸爸不同意,只能赶鸭子上架了!...二、实现思路 下面我就以SpringBoot项目为例,数据持久化操作采用Mybatis,数据库采用Mysql,编写一个自动生成增、删、改、查等基础功能的代码生成器,内容包括controller、service...实现思路如下: 第一步:获取表字段名称、类型、表注释等信息 第二步:基于 freemarker 模板引擎,编写相应的模板 第三步:根据对应的模板,生成相应的 java 代码 2.1、获取表结构 首先我们创建一张...= 'test_db' 2.2、编写模板 编写mapper模板,涵盖新增、修改、删除、查询等信息 的相同的方法名包括逻辑也相似,除了所在实体类不一样意以外,其他都一样,因此我们可以借助泛型类来将这些服务抽成公共的部分。

    49430
    领券